The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
YORK
SE5951NE TOFT GREEN 1112-1/15/1132 (North West side) 20/12/74 Gates, gate piers and railings to Old Station forecourt (Formerly Listed as: TOFT GREEN Railings to forecourt of south-east front of York Old Station)
GV II
Carriage gates and gate piers to north-east side of Old Station (qv) forecourt and railings bounding forecourt to north-east and south-east. c1850. Designed by GT Andrews for the York and North Midland Railway Company; manufactured by the Walker Foundry. Gates and railings of cast-iron; gate piers of ashlar. Gate piers are rectangular on plan with moulded cornices beneath shallow pyramidal caps, one surmounted by foliate gas light standard with crossbar. Double gates of turned railings with leaf bud tips, and bands of rosettes forming middle and top rails. Turned railings with spear tips, on low stone plinth. (City of York: RCHME: South-west of the Ouse: HMSO: 1972-: 57; York Historian: Malden J: The Walker Ironfoundry, York, c.1825-1923: York: 1976-: 43).
